    Charming, two bedroom, stone built, terraced property, in the picturesque hamlet of Gartness, presented to the market for the first time in over 70 years.

    4 Gartness Mill Cottages is a charming, two bedroom, stone-built, terraced property, located in Gartness, a picture perfect hamlet located between Killearn and Drymen. Situated near the River Endrick and the West Highland Way, the property has a tranquil, rural setting, with waterfall views and nature trails.

    The accommodation comprises:- entrance hallway, with staircase to upper landing, bright lounge, with feature fireplace and window seat below window. A door from the lounge provides access to a dining area, off the kitchen. The country style kitchen stretches the width of property and overlooks the rear garden, which is accessed via a door. From the upper landing, access is provided to a double bedroom and a bathroom, with three piece suite and velux window. From the upper landing, three steps lead up to a further small landing, which provides access to a second double bedroom.

    Local Area

    Located on the border of the Loch Lomond and Trossachs National Park, the property enjoys the peace and tranquility of its rural location. The district is served by excellent primary schooling, with secondary schooling at Balfron High – one of the top State schools in Scotland. The surrounding countryside is some of Scotland’s most scenic and includes the Campsie Fells, to the north, The Trossachs and The Queen Elizabeth Forest Park, and, to the west Loch Lomond, Ben Lomond and the Arrochar Alps.
